6個(gè)不該有的驗(yàn)證誤區(qū)
[導(dǎo)讀]01這是經(jīng)過硅驗(yàn)證的IP,無需進(jìn)行完備的測(cè)試和覆蓋你確定所有功能cross場(chǎng)景是否都經(jīng)過硅驗(yàn)證么。你確定應(yīng)用場(chǎng)景和外部約束都沒有變化么?02tapeout出去的是RTL流片,無需檢視驗(yàn)證環(huán)境,只要檢視驗(yàn)證計(jì)劃就足夠了70%的時(shí)間花在驗(yàn)證上,其中相當(dāng)多的時(shí)間花在開發(fā)測(cè)試平臺(tái)上、可重...
01這是經(jīng)過硅驗(yàn)證的 IP,無需進(jìn)行完備的測(cè)試和覆蓋你確定所有功能cross場(chǎng)景是否都經(jīng)過硅驗(yàn)證么。你確定應(yīng)用場(chǎng)景和外部約束都沒有變化么?
02tapeout出去的是RTL流片,無需檢視驗(yàn)證環(huán)境,只要檢視驗(yàn)證計(jì)劃就足夠了70%的時(shí)間花在驗(yàn)證上,其中相當(dāng)多的時(shí)間花在開發(fā)測(cè)試平臺(tái)上、可重用且架構(gòu)良好的測(cè)試平臺(tái)可幫助你在更短的時(shí)間內(nèi)實(shí)現(xiàn)驗(yàn)證目標(biāo),并日后更容易維護(hù)。簡而言之,要想不加班做好驗(yàn)證平臺(tái)是第一選擇。
03這是一個(gè)遺留的正確代碼,最好不要去動(dòng)它架構(gòu)中有bug的遺留代碼最難維護(hù),最好現(xiàn)在重構(gòu)優(yōu)化,不然后面定位起來并且新增特性更是一場(chǎng)噩夢(mèng)。
當(dāng)你預(yù)期到后面需要對(duì)代碼進(jìn)行修改以支持新功能時(shí),請(qǐng)考慮局部重構(gòu)吧。
04一開始就開發(fā)驗(yàn)證環(huán)境也許在驗(yàn)證經(jīng)理面前比較有壓力,希望一開始就具備高效的工作能力。但是,最好還是理清所有的細(xì)節(jié),上下游的約束和業(yè)務(wù)流程,否則往往會(huì)事倍功半。
05越優(yōu)秀的驗(yàn)證工程師發(fā)現(xiàn)的bug越多很多時(shí)候,優(yōu)秀是需要靠隊(duì)友凸顯的。糟糕的設(shè)計(jì)往往會(huì)誕生一個(gè)看起來很優(yōu)秀的驗(yàn)證工程師。一個(gè)優(yōu)秀的驗(yàn)證工程師應(yīng)該是驗(yàn)證環(huán)境構(gòu)建最完備的那個(gè)。雖然,bug數(shù)量太過片面。但是,那也許會(huì)讓驗(yàn)證經(jīng)理很高興。畢竟,驗(yàn)證看起來卓有成效。
06驗(yàn)證環(huán)境不需要架構(gòu)文檔反向一個(gè)驗(yàn)證環(huán)境,從代碼中看出驗(yàn)證思路,不比反向一個(gè)設(shè)計(jì)模塊簡單。如果有那么些精力的話,還是用文檔記錄自己的思路吧。
02tapeout出去的是RTL流片,無需檢視驗(yàn)證環(huán)境,只要檢視驗(yàn)證計(jì)劃就足夠了70%的時(shí)間花在驗(yàn)證上,其中相當(dāng)多的時(shí)間花在開發(fā)測(cè)試平臺(tái)上、可重用且架構(gòu)良好的測(cè)試平臺(tái)可幫助你在更短的時(shí)間內(nèi)實(shí)現(xiàn)驗(yàn)證目標(biāo),并日后更容易維護(hù)。簡而言之,要想不加班做好驗(yàn)證平臺(tái)是第一選擇。
03這是一個(gè)遺留的正確代碼,最好不要去動(dòng)它架構(gòu)中有bug的遺留代碼最難維護(hù),最好現(xiàn)在重構(gòu)優(yōu)化,不然后面定位起來并且新增特性更是一場(chǎng)噩夢(mèng)。
當(dāng)你預(yù)期到后面需要對(duì)代碼進(jìn)行修改以支持新功能時(shí),請(qǐng)考慮局部重構(gòu)吧。
04一開始就開發(fā)驗(yàn)證環(huán)境也許在驗(yàn)證經(jīng)理面前比較有壓力,希望一開始就具備高效的工作能力。但是,最好還是理清所有的細(xì)節(jié),上下游的約束和業(yè)務(wù)流程,否則往往會(huì)事倍功半。
05越優(yōu)秀的驗(yàn)證工程師發(fā)現(xiàn)的bug越多很多時(shí)候,優(yōu)秀是需要靠隊(duì)友凸顯的。糟糕的設(shè)計(jì)往往會(huì)誕生一個(gè)看起來很優(yōu)秀的驗(yàn)證工程師。一個(gè)優(yōu)秀的驗(yàn)證工程師應(yīng)該是驗(yàn)證環(huán)境構(gòu)建最完備的那個(gè)。雖然,bug數(shù)量太過片面。但是,那也許會(huì)讓驗(yàn)證經(jīng)理很高興。畢竟,驗(yàn)證看起來卓有成效。
06驗(yàn)證環(huán)境不需要架構(gòu)文檔反向一個(gè)驗(yàn)證環(huán)境,從代碼中看出驗(yàn)證思路,不比反向一個(gè)設(shè)計(jì)模塊簡單。如果有那么些精力的話,還是用文檔記錄自己的思路吧。